Buick Enclave: Turn Signal On Chime - Exterior Lighting - Lighting - Buick Enclave Owner's ManualBuick Enclave: Turn Signal On Chime

If either one of the turn signals is left on and the vehicle has been driven more than 1.2 km (0.75 mi), a chime will sound.
